| Abstract | The "Postcards of Historic Northeast" feature for this issue is the Sheffield Car & Equipment Company. According to city directories from around 1911 the company was located at the Blue River and the Santa Fe Railway tracks. There appears to be no listing in the directory after 1927. The author surmises that the company may have been bought by the Kansas City Terminal Railway or the property acquired by the Sheffield Steel Corporation. |
